Flamingo tropical card ~ foiling without a laminator.

Hello.  Here is a bright and cheerful tropical themed card with confetti foil accents.  I use a mix of stamping, patterned paper, Copics and foiling for this flamingo card.


Sentiment:
Stand tall, stand out, stay balanced, dream big.

This card was fun to make.  To begin, I simply die-cut the background from Unity paper.  Then, I stamped the sentiment and the flamingo with Copic friendly ink and added color to the flamingo.  Next, foil accents were added using a stencil along with deco foil transfer gel duo, without using a laminator.  Finally, everything was attached to the card base, to finish.

Supplies:  Unity Stamp Co. Be A Flamingo, Heart Confetti Stencil and Island Bliss {paper pack}; Deco Foil transfer gel duo, gold Deco Foil, My Creative Time Thank You & Frame Dies, Simon Says Stamp intense black ink pad, painter's tape, Ranger plastic craft mat, spatula, double-sided flat and foam clear tape, Copic markers R20, R02, YR14, C7.
